As a Lead Security Architect, you’ll be responsible for designing, developing, and implementing robust security strategies and solutions to protect Manulife’s digital assets from advanced cyber threats. In this hub‑and‑spoke model, you will report to the Chief Security Architect and will be the dedicated security architecture lead for a specific business unit, ensuring alignment with the global security framework while addressing the unique needs of the segment. You will play a crucial role in shaping our global security posture and ensuring security is a foundational element of our technology and business initiatives.
Position Responsibilities
- Architectural Design: Lead the design and development of robust security frameworks, standards, and best practices for global systems, data, and networks. This includes creating reference architectures and implementation patterns for security solutions.
- Strategic Planning: Translate business, technology, and threat drivers into practical security roadmaps. You’ll ensure our security strategy is aligned with broader organizational goals.
- Financial Analysis: Conduct financial evaluations of security technologies, including quantifying purchasing and licensing options, estimating labor costs, and calculating the total cost of ownership, return on investment, or payback period.
- Project Management: Draft project plans for security service and technology deployments and coordinate with stakeholders across the organization to ensure successful implementation.
- Collaboration & Integration: Work closely with various teams across Manulife’s business and IT units—including enterprise architecture, development, and risk management—to seamlessly integrate security throughout the entire project lifecycle.
- Risk Management: Conduct comprehensive risk assessments to identify vulnerabilities and define necessary controls. Partner with global information risk management teams to prioritize and mitigate risks effectively.
- Security Evaluation: Continuously evaluate the security of new and emerging technologies and potential solutions. You will stay ahead of the curve on cybersecurity trends to recommend and implement innovative solutions.
- Mentorship & Communication: Act as a security subject matter expert, coaching and mentoring development teams. You will also communicate complex security standards and strategies to both technical staff and senior management with clarity and influence.
- AI Security: Design and implement security frameworks for Machine Learning (ML), Generative AI (GenAI), and Agentic AI systems. Evaluate AI‑powered security tools and integrate artificial intelligence capabilities into security operations and threat detection.
- Domain‑Specific Accountabilities:
- Application Security: Assess solution architectures for compliance with security standards, define secure service interfaces, and provide guidance to application security engineers on threat modelling and secure software development methodologies.
- Cloud Security: Provide deep expertise in securing multi‑cloud computing environments (SaaS, IaaS, PaaS), with a strong focus on platforms like Microsoft Azure and AWS.

Required Qualifications
To succeed in this role, a candidate must have a strong blend of technical expertise, professional experience, and interpersonal skills.
- Education & Certifications: Bachelor’s or master’s degree in computer science, information systems, cybersecurity, or a related field.
- Relevant industry certifications such as CISSP or CCSP are required.
- Experience: At least 10 years of experience specifically in senior information security architecture roles, with demonstrated progression in responsibility and complexity.
- Proven experience in the financial services industry, with understanding of regulatory requirements, compliance frameworks, and industry‑specific security challenges.
- Experience in using architecture methodologies such as SABSA, Zachman, and/or TOGAF.
- Direct, hands‑on experience or strong working knowledge of managing security infrastructure—e.g., firewalls, intrusion prevention systems (IPSs), web application firewalls (WAFs), endpoint protection, SIEM, and log management technology.
- Verifiable experience reviewing application code for security vulnerabilities.
- Experience securing CI/CD pipelines.
- Direct experience designing IAM technologies and services, including Active Directory, Lightweight Directory Access Protocol (LDAP), and Amazon Web Service (AWS) IAM.
- Extensive knowledge of full‑stack IT infrastructure, including applications, databases, operating systems—Windows, Unix, and Linux, hypervisors, IP networks—WAN and LAN, storage networks—Fibre Channel, iSCSI, and NAS, backup networks and media, containers/Kubernetes.
